Gortat interview on his struggles with CSN.

On if he'll bring back the mohawk haircut:

I don't think it will happen for the next few months. Maybe, maybe in the summer. Not now. Trust me, it takes a lot of time. Every two, three days, an hour and a half to shave it, trim it, fix it and I don't have time for that. I'm laughing at people that are fixing haircuts before the games and trying to be pretty and stuff. Actually I became one of them. I'm definitely sick of that. I don't want to wake up everyday and spend 10-15 minutes to put the spikes up. I'm done with that. I feel very comfortable being bald right now. A lot of ladies say I look worse but who cares.

On feeling added pressure because of the $60 million deal he signed last summer:

The organization didn't really put huge pressure on me to say, 'Now you have to become an All-Star' or stuff like that. There was some pressure from the fans maybe. The bottom line is I have the same passion, the same love for the game. I'm trying to do the same thing. .... I have two rising stars in this league (John Wall and Bradley Beal). I have a living, playing legend at the three spot (Paul Pierce). I have a big force at the four (Nene) and there's me at the five. Each one of us wants to score. Each one of us wants to be a hero every day. One of these guys got to take certain sacrifices. It's impossible. Go to John or to Brad and say today he's only going to take five shots. He's going to laugh. It doesn't work like that. Do I feel pressure? Probably not. But I do want to perform better. I do want to help this team win. If we're going to continue to win more and more games I don't care about my points. If we losing and I play very bad, that's the thing that's bothering me right now.
